MIMEDefang 2.40-BETA-3 is at http://www.mimedefang.org/node.php?id=1

Although this release is designated beta, we are running it in production.
Please try it out; I'd like to get 2.40 out soon, because this fixes
a lot of problems with viruses slipping through.

Changelog relative to 2.39 follows.

2004-03-03  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* MIMEDefang 2.40-BETA-3

        * mimedefang.pl.in (do_scan): Make a replica of INPUTMSG under
        Work/ so that virus-scanners with built-in MIME decoders can
        have a crack at the original input message.  Also added --mbox
        option for clamscan.

2004-03-01  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* mimedefang.pl.in (action_quarantine_entire_message): Do not include
        $msg argument in original mail; just use it in admin notification.

2004-02-24  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* Documentation and cosmetic fixes from Matt Selsky.

        * Loosened spool directory permissions -- made them group-readable
        so you can run ClamAV as its own user (as long as it's in the defang
        group.)

        * Modified spec file to allow detection of AV software at
        build time using --with 'antivirus' (From No. 6)

2004-02-23  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* mimedefang.pl.in (md_openlog): Added LOG_NDELAY option
        (Recommended by "Don")

        (entity_contains_virus_trend): Added "-a" option and other minor
        fixes from "Number 6".

2004-02-20  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* MIMEDefang 2.40-BETA-2

        * notifier.c: Added the multiplexor "notification" facility.
        This is an experimental new interface that lets the multiplexor
        inform external programs about state changes; see the
        mimedefang-notify(7) man page for details.

2004-02-11  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* mimedefang.pl.in (interpret_hbedv_code): Make the regexp that
        picks out virus name for Vexira and H+BEDV more forgiving.

2004-02-03  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* examples/suggested-minimum-filter-for-windows-clients: Just
        discard viruses.  Don't bother checking each entity.

        * mimedefang.pl.in (entity_contains_virus_trend): Use the "-za"
        flag (suggested by "Number 6")

2004-01-29  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* MIMEDefang 2.40-BETA-1.

        * mimedefang.pl.in: Enable "use warnings" so we get warnings
        even in embedded interpreter.  (problem noted by Dave O'Neill).

        * mimedefang.pl.in: Added message_contains_virus and
        entity_contains_virus functions to mimedefang.pl.in.  They use
        *every* installed virus scanner.  Based on idea from Chris Myers.

                *** NOTE INCOMPATIBILITY ***

        The previous example filter defined functions called
        message_contains_virus and entity_contains_virus.  These are
        now defined in mimedefang.pl itself; you should remove the
        definitions from your filter!

2004-01-28  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* examples/suggested-minimum-filter-for-windows-clients: Remove
        all action_quarantine* from sample filter.

2004-01-26  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* contrib/fang.pl (make_message): Patch to handle multiple parts
        (contributed by Eric Emerson).

2004-01-22  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* configure.in: Fix bug in BDC virus-scanner detection

        * mimedefang.pl.in: Remove confusing "8.12.9/8.12.9" text from
        synthesized Received: header

        * mimedefang.pl.in: use MIME::Entity::dup() to fix destruction
        of multipart/digest messages.  Fix due to Bryan Stansell.

2004-01-08  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* configure.in: Use $PERL everywhere, not perl.  Patch submitted
        by Jeff Makey

        * examples/suggested-minimum-filter-for-windows-clients (filter_end):
        Remove call to remove_redundant_html_parts from default filter.

2003-12-03  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* mimedefang.pl.in (interpret_sweep_code): Return 'ok' for a
        Sophos return code of 2.  Sophos Sweep seems to choke on
        M$ docs; this is dangerous!!  Use another virus-scanner if
        possible.

2003-11-23  David F. Skoll  <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>

        * Version 2.39 RELEASED
